DanceBUG is the industry leader in Dance Media and Software, celebrating 25 years of innovation serving the dance community.
We capture tens of thousands of performances annually and provide studios with top-tier photography, videography, streaming, and competition software.
We’re seeking experienced event or sports photographers to capture dynamic dance performances across the country.
You’ll travel to dance competitions and recitals, work in fast-paced lighting environments, and deliver professional images that highlight each dancer’s best moments.
Photograph live dance performances in low-light and stage lighting conditions
Adjust exposure, ISO, and white balance on the fly for optimal results
Manage and back up images using DanceBUG’s software tools
Upload or ship event media as required
Communicate with on-site team and managers
Travel nationwide by car or plane to assigned events. (DanceBUG will provide car/flights)
3+ years as a Photographer (event, sports, concert, theatre, or live action)
Skilled with manual camera settings under changing light
Comfortable working long production days
Valid U.S. driver’s license & airport proximity (within 1 hour)
Clear criminal background & vulnerable sector check
2 professional DSLR or mirrorless bodies (Canon, Nikon, or Sony only)
2 of the following lenses (F2.8 preferred): 24–70 mm, 24–105 mm, 24–120 mm, 70–200 mm
4+ memory cards (≥ 64 GB each), 2+ batteries & charger, monopod
